CFC: Post-intercultural Education Online: New Perspectives and Challenges (Trémion/Dervin)
Abstract of proposed chapter (300 words): 15th March, 2013
Full chapters to be submitted: November 1st, 2013
Authors are invited to submit a 300-word proposal (including a few lines about the author(s)) in English to both editors by 15th March 2013 (vtremion@gmail.com & fred.dervin@helsinki.fi). The proposals should clearly explain the theoretical positioning and concerns of the proposed chapter, and include a short description of a corpus (where applicable). A basic bibliography may also be added. Full chapters are expected to be submitted by October 1st 2013. The proposed book will be submitted to Sense Publishers.
